Abstract | Currently, Brazil lives a triple arboviruses epidemic (DENV, ZIKV and CHIKV) making the
differential diagnosis difficult for health professionals. Here, we aimed to investigate chikungunya
cases and the possible occurrence of co-infections during the epidemic in Amapá (AP) that started in
2014 when the first autochthonous cases were reported and in Rio de Janeiro (RJ) in 2016. We further
performed molecular characterization and genotyping of representative strains. In AP, 51.4% of
the suspected cases were confirmed for CHIKV, 71.0% (76/107). Of those, 24 co-infections by
CHIKV/DENV, two by CHIKV/DENV-1, and two by CHIKV/DENV-4 were observed. In RJ,
76.9% of the suspected cases were confirmed for CHIKV and co-infections by CHIKV/DENV (n = 8)
and by CHIKV/ZIKV (n = 17) were observed. Overall, fever, arthralgia, myalgia, prostration,
edema, exanthema, conjunctival hyperemia, lower back pain, dizziness, nausea, retroorbital pain,
and anorexia were the predominating chikungunya clinical symptoms described. All strains analyzed
from AP belonged to the Asian genotype and no amino acid changes were observed. In RJ,
the East-Central-South-African genotype (ECSA) circulation was demonstrated and no E1-A226V
mutation was observed. Despite this, an E1-V156A substitution was characterized in two samples
and for the first time, the E1-K211T mutation was reported in all samples analyzed. | pt_BR |
